About Edibles
Edibles occupy a distinct place in New York's licensed adult-use cannabis market. Unlike flower or concentrates, edibles deliver cannabinoids through the digestive system, which means the onset is slower — typically between thirty minutes and two hours — and the experience tends to be longer-lasting and more body-forward than inhalation methods. That distinction matters when you are selecting a product with intention rather than impulse. New York's Office of Cannabis Management requires that all adult-use edibles sold through licensed dispensaries carry standardized dosing information, childproof packaging, and clear labeling of THC and CBD content per serving and per package. Legal products are tested for potency and contaminants before reaching shelves, a meaningful assurance that unlicensed market products simply cannot offer. Shoppers in Suffolk County who prioritize consistency and safety have strong reasons to stay within the licensed retail ecosystem. The edible category itself spans an impressive range of formats. Gummies remain the most popular format statewide, appreciated for their precise per-piece dosing and familiar texture. Chocolates and infused baked goods offer a more indulgent experience, while beverages and mints appeal to those seeking a discreet, lower-calorie option. Tinctures, though not always categorized alongside traditional edibles, share the same oral consumption pathway and are worth considering as part of this broader category. For new adult-use consumers, the standard guidance is to start with a low dose — typically 2.5 to 5 milligrams of THC — and allow sufficient time before considering any additional amount. This is not a category where patience is optional; it is where patience is the entire strategy. Experienced consumers may have established personal tolerances, but even they benefit from reviewing potency labels carefully when trying a new product or brand from a licensed New York retailer.

What to look for
When evaluating edibles from a licensed New York dispensary, the first number to look at is milligrams of THC per serving, not per package. Some gummies list an attractive total that, divided by piece count, yields a far more potent per-serving dose than it first appears. Look for products that clearly delineate both figures. For shoppers in Islip who may be newer to the category or who prefer more measured evenings, products in the 2.5 to 5 milligram per serving range offer the most flexibility. Terpene content is relevant in edibles, though less prominently featured than in flower. Some higher-quality brands incorporate strain-specific or terpene-enhanced formulations that aim to produce more nuanced experiences — a gummy marketed around a myrcene-forward profile, for instance, may feel more relaxing and sedative than one built around limonene, which tends toward a more uplifting quality. These distinctions are not guaranteed outcomes, but they provide useful guidance when navigating a well-stocked menu. Format trade-offs deserve consideration as well. Gummies offer the best combination of portability, precise dosing, and shelf stability — practical attributes for someone keeping a product in a nightstand or kitchen cabinet. Chocolates and baked goods are more perishable and can be harder to dose precisely, but they offer a more sensory and indulgent experience. Beverages infuse quickly due to nano-emulsification technology used by some brands, potentially reducing onset time to as little as fifteen to thirty minutes, which changes the planning calculus significantly. How long should I wait before assuming an edible is not working?+
The responsible standard is at least two full hours before drawing any conclusion. Digestive factors including whether you have eaten recently, your individual metabolism, and the specific formulation of the product all affect onset time. Many first-time edible consumers make the mistake of redosing too early. Are New York licensed edibles clearly labeled with THC content?+
Yes. Products sold through licensed New York adult-use dispensaries are required by the Office of Cannabis Management to display THC and CBD content per serving and per package, along with childproof packaging and health advisory language. This transparency is one of the clearest distinctions between licensed and unlicensed products and is a primary reason to purchase only through regulated retailers.
What THC dosage range is appropriate for someone new to edibles in New York?+
New York's adult-use regulatory guidance and widely accepted harm-reduction practice both point toward 2.5 to 5 milligrams of THC as a starting point for those without an established edible tolerance. This is not a dosing prescription — individual responses vary considerably — but it is the range most commonly cited by licensed retail staff as a reasonable starting place. The standard guidance remains: start low, go slow.
Do edibles containing CBD alongside THC feel different from pure-THC formulations?+
Many consumers report that a balanced or CBD-forward edible produces a softer, less intense experience than a high-THC product with minimal CBD. CBD does not intoxicate on its own, and its interaction with THC in the body is still an active area of research, but the practical consumer experience tends to support the idea that ratio matters. Can I bring edibles purchased at ZenZest Queens back to my home in Islip?+
Adult-use cannabis purchased at a licensed New York dispensary may be transported within New York State in its original, sealed packaging. It must not be accessible to any passengers or driver and should be stored out of reach, ideally in the trunk. Consumption in a vehicle — whether moving or stationary — is prohibited under New York law. Purchasing during a trip and bringing the product home to Islip is entirely lawful when handled appropriately.

How do nano-emulsified edibles or fast-acting beverages differ from traditional gummies?+
Nano-emulsification breaks THC into smaller particles that are more readily absorbed through the stomach lining, bypassing some of the slower digestive processing that delays onset in conventional edibles. Brands using this technology often market onset times of fifteen to thirty minutes rather than the standard sixty to ninety.
